Difference Between Bullmastiff and English Mastiff

Difference Between Bullmastiff and English Mastiff

The biggest and most obvious difference between them is their size with the English Mastiff being a lot larger than the Bullmastiff. The other main difference is that the Bullmastiff is somewhat more active and needs slightly more energetic and playful exercise.

Which breed of Mastiff is the largest?

The English mastiff is one of the largest dog breeds recognized by the American Kennel Club. Growing to a height of 30 inches, these dogs can weigh as much as 250 pounds. As a Great Dane holds the record for tallest dog, an English mastiff holds the record for heaviest.

What is the difference between a mastiff and a bull mastiff?

According to Speer, “The mastiff is the heaviest breed in the AKC. Males can weigh as much as 240 pounds and females 210 pounds. ... On the other hand, the Bullmastiff breed standard sets the weight for the dogs at 110 to 130 pounds for males and 100 to 120 pounds for females. The profile is different as well.

Are mastiffs aggressive?

A typical Mastiff's temperament, by nature, is one of gentle demeanor. However, as with any breed, the Mastiff can become aggressive for varying reasons. Typically, aggressive behavior is a “learned response” and/or results from a lack of proper socialization during the dog's developmental stages.

Which is bigger mastiff or Saint Bernard?

St Bernard vs English Mastiff Size: Which is bigger? The average Saint Bernard can grow up to anywhere between 140 to 180 pounds, while English Mastiffs can grow to be 230 pounds.

Is the English Mastiff a good guard dog?

Mastiffs are excellent guard dogs. They go to the door and bark, their hackles stand up, and they look formidable, but Mastiffs, as a breed, are not trigger-happy. They have a gentle, rather than an aggressive, nature. Mastiffs need the company of their human family much more than some other breeds of dogs do.

Are English mastiffs good dogs?

The mastiff is a dignified yet good-natured animal. He is loving and affectionate toward his family, and his calm demeanor makes him a good companion for older children. However, the breed is not recommended for toddlers because of its great size. ... Even so, the mastiff barks infrequently.
